Paintallica is a collaborative group of artist friends who have a mutual interest in building things and getting rowdy. In November 2015, they were brought in by Witching Hour, an Iowa City based festival exploring and engaging the unknown. Paintallica created an installation over the course of 3 days, complete with chainsaw tree trunk carvings amidst pedestrian mall traffic. While we zoomed in to catch their whole creative process as it unfolded, we simultaneously embarked into our own unknown and edited the film in one day to premiere alongside their gallery installation as a part of the Witching Hour Festival. A film by Kaitlyn Busbee and Mark Stastny
